Behind every great sports team is someone the fans never see. For the Black Caps, since 2011, that someone has been Mike Sandle, the team manager described by some as the glue that holds the whole thing together. Twenty-four years in the New Zealand Police (Armed Offenders Squad, dog handling, gang intelligence) before cricket came calling. Present for some of the darkest days in modern NZ cricket history, including the infamous 45 all out at Cape Town in 2013, and for the golden era of Test series wins in India and England that followed.

In a rare long-form interview, Mike joins Dylan Cleaver and Paul Ford on The BYC to reflect on the whole arc. He explains what actually transferred from the Police into sports team management, takes us back to the night in Brendon McCullum's hotel room after the Cape Town 45 all out that changed everything, and reflects on the secret sauce behind the golden era of NZ cricket.

There's also the essential Sandle character content: the great nickname and who came up with it, the case for New Plymouth as New Zealand's most liveable city (chimney? Wind Wand? Rewa Rewa Bridge? Volcano fear?), the alchemy between manager, coach and captain across different eras, whether he'll be spending a week in Noosa between the second and third tests of the AUS tour, and the honest question, is arresting criminals or dealing with a grumpy Tim Southee harder?

Plus the reverent-reflective conversation about the 2019 World Cup Final aftermath, the moments when he's looked around the dressing room and thought "how did we do that?", and whether he dares to dream about the feeling at the end of the Sydney Test in January.
